Transaction 41f1c1350c0a33b07369f491951e48d9437860b462a95a4934bb11463ca01976

3 Input
2 Outputs
  • 41f1c1350c0a33b07369f491951e48d9437860b462a95a4934bb11463ca01976:0
  • value  16089
    address  1837R62xrByDyERR46bfYpA2vqHHDV7x7Y
  • 41f1c1350c0a33b07369f491951e48d9437860b462a95a4934bb11463ca01976:1
  • value  921254
    address  38FKFJfeZ1ectUaT5F7EYZXV8VJpTPjKvF